Index of /images/thumb/e/e5/A88A1_23339_F-8E.jpg

 NameLast modifiedSizeDescription

 Parent Directory   -  
 120px-A88A1_23339_F-..>2024-04-20 08:54 3.8K 
 500px-A88A1_23339_F-..>2024-01-04 02:44 32K